Women are starting businesses more today than ever. Women now make up nearly half of the national workforce (47%). The most common types of businesses owned by women are healthcare/social assistance, professional/technical services, and retail. There is still a gap between men and women’s leadership in business worldwide and in the U.S. The gap is decreasing over time and in other countries it is nearly gone. For example in Norway women make up over 40% of board members of major companies.
